摘要

BackgroundBlockade of D3 receptor, a member of the dopamine D2-like receptor family, has been suggested as a possible medication for schizophrenia. Blonanserin has high affinity in vitro for D3 as well as D2 receptors. We investigated whether a single dose of 12 mg blonanserin, which was within the daily clinical dose range (i.e., 8–24 mg) for the treatment of schizophrenia, occupies D3 as well as D2 receptors in healthy subjects.
